A night of experimental underground music from three international acts pushing genre boundaries.

️ Sunk Heaven (New York) – raw, visceral industrial electronics that blur the line between machine and flesh. Touring the UK with V.

V (Liverpool) – darkwave goth punk soaked in distortion and vulnerability. Formerly of Bristol, V returns with new material and venom.

Brainbeau (Bristol / Brisbane) – freak-pop electronics and glitched-out grooves. Lo-fi chaos and warped beauty from the Australian underground.
